Rwanda: Founder of Charis UAS Eric Rutayisire Muziga Leads the Development of Licensed Drones with AI Capabilities

Eric Rutayisire Muziga is a Rwandan entrepreneur who holds a Master’s degree in Electrical and Electronic Engineering from the University of Minnesota. He serves as the founder and CEO of Charis Unmanned Aerial Solutions (Charis UAS), which stands as Rwanda’s inaugural licensed service drone manufacturing company.

Charis UAS, established in 2014, stands as a pioneering force in the field. The company harnesses the power of artificial intelligence and cutting-edge technologies to develop autonomous vehicles. These vehicles are engineered to generate 3D geospatial data in near-real time. This innovative approach has positioned Charis UAS as a valuable resource for various industries, aiding them in making informed and timely decisions. Eric Rutayisire Muziga’s remarkable contributions in this arena have not gone unnoticed, as he has received several distinctions and awards for his ground-breaking innovations, according to a report by We Are Tech Africa.

Charis UAS specializes in the development and integration of sensor systems, drones, and data solutions to offer top-notch services. The company’s reach extends to multiple countries, including Tanzania, Senegal, Ghana, Gabon, Côte d’Ivoire, Republic of Congo, DRC, Angola, Uganda, and Kenya.

An impressive milestone for Rwanda, Charis UAS has introduced the Inganji drone, entirely conceived and manufactured by local engineers and pilots. This cutting-edge aircraft is noted for its exceptional features, including robust data security, energy efficiency, high-resolution capabilities, an intelligent zoom camera, and suitability for security and surveillance applications.

Furthermore, Charis UAS has developed Charis Analytics, a digital project manager tailored for critical infrastructure projects. This innovative tool digitizes worksites and offers real-time project tracking with actionable insights. It also facilitates collaboration among all stakeholders and expedites project completion.

Eric Rutayisire Muziga has also engineered a drone capable of eradicating mosquitoes across expansive areas, contributing significantly to the battle against malaria. Equipped with a 10-liter tank filled with insecticide to target larvae at their source, this invention was swiftly adopted by the Rwandan government.

In addition to his entrepreneurial ventures, Eric Rutayisire Muziga serves as a member of the Board of Directors of Crystal Ventures, a venture capital and private equity company. His remarkable achievements have garnered numerous accolades, including being featured in the 2019 Forbes 30 Under 30 list in the technology category and ranking in the Top 3 of the All Africa Business Leader Award. Furthermore, Charis UAS is a recipient of the 2023 Google for Startups Black Founders Fund.
